Biggest Takeaways You Don’t Want to Miss: 
  • Being intentional with our relationships (over time) can create social value. Social capital is the value that exists through relationships.
  • Engagement is a measure of the health of the employees’ relationship with their work and/or employer.
  • The model of work we use is broken because it’s based on a model where we treat work as a contract with the employee. This is a terrible way to approach relationship building.
  • Appreciation is foundational but something we often miss at work.
  • Monthly 1:1’s is the most powerful tool a manager can use to engage their employees.
  • As wellness pros, we need to be careful not to judge our employees and to be more accepting and encouraging (ultimately building relationships).
